创建硬连接
ln 来源文件 目标文件
eg: ln passwd passwd-hd
查看
-rw-r--r-- 1 root root 1802 Aug 18 2010 passwd-hd
使用du -sb;df -i可以看出硬连接不占用inode,也不占用硬盘空间,
使用ls -li可以看出硬连接和原文件指向同一个inode,连结数变成2,硬连接的文件类型为普通文件
3997763 -rw-r--r-- 2 root root 1802 Aug 18 2010 passwd
3997763 -rw-r--r-- 2 root root 1802 Aug 18 2010 passwd-hd
删除passwd文件,cat passwd-hd仍然能正常显示
创建软连接
软连接类似于windows的快捷方式
ln -s 来源文件 目标文件
eg: ln -s passwd passwd-so
查看
3997764 lrwxrwxrwx 1 root root 6 Mar 23 14:53 passwd-so -> passwd
使用du -sb;df -i可以看出软连接占用inode,占用硬盘空间,
使用ls -li可以看出硬连接和原文件的inode并不同,文件类型为l链接文件
3997763 -rw-r--r-- 2 root root 1802 Aug 18 2010 passwd
3997764 lrwxrwxrwx 1 root root 6 Mar 23 14:53 passwd-so -> passwd
删除passwd文件,cat passwd-so提示cat: passwd-so: No such file or directory
阅读(892) | 评论(0) | 转发(0) |